Joseph Edward Rodriguez passed away peacefully on Thursday October 19, 2017 at the age of 76. He was born January 14, 1941 in San Antonio, Texas to Joseph and Minerva Rodriguez.
Joseph is preceded in death by his parents and his brother, Roland R. Rodriguez. Joseph is survived by his loving wife: Josie Rodriguez; His adoring children: Madeleine M. Loeffler (Diego), Andrea J. Rodriguez, Daniel E. Margain (Ally), and James A. Rodriguez (Alyssa); 8 Grandchildren and 5 Great-Grandchildren.
Joseph was a man who loved the Lord and his family deeply. He devoted his life to caring and nurturing for them. His greatest pride came from the love of his wife and the love and success of his children. Family meant everything to him!
He was a proud alumni of the 1963 Texas A&M Corp of Cadets. The family thanks his "Animal A" Company for their loving care and support. In lieu of flowers, the family requests that donations be made to the Texas A&M Corp of Cadets Scholarship Fund.
Visitation will begin at 6:00p.m. on Thursday, October 26, 2017 at Sunset Northwest Funeral Home, 6321 Bandera Rd., with the Memorial Service to follow at 7:00 p.m..
